Lockheed Martin Corp (LMT) Insider Activity
The most recent transaction is an insider sale by Paul Harry Edward III, the company’s Vice President & Controller. SEC filings show that Paul Harry Edward III sold 707 shares of the company’s common stock on Feb 26 ’25 at a price of $442.61 per share for a total of $0.31 million. Following the sale, the insider now owns 2278.0 shares.
Lockheed Martin Corp disclosed in a document filed with the SEC on Feb 26 ’25 that Lightfoot Robert M JR (President Space) sold a total of 3,213 shares of the company’s common stock. The trade occurred on Feb 26 ’25 and was made at $442.42 per share for $1.42 million. Following the transaction, the insider now directly holds 2000.0 shares of the LMT stock.
Still, SEC filings show that on Feb 26 ’25, Hill Stephanie C. (Pres. Rotary & Mission Systems) disposed off 4,791 shares at an average price of $442.51 for $2.12 million. The insider now directly holds 9,332 shares of Lockheed Martin Corp (LMT).
